#13817B Color
#13817B is rgb(19, 129, 123) in RGB, hsl(177, 74%, 29%) in HSL, and about cmyk(85%, 0%, 5%, 49%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Teal Green (#00827F),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 2.11.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#13817B Channel Values
How #13817B bre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 19 · G 129 · B 123 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 177° · S 74% · L 29%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 177° · S 85% · V 51%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 85% · M 0% · Y 5% · K 49%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.72:1 vs white · 4.45: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#13817B background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#13817B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#13817B?
#13817B is a dark teal — rgb(19, 129, 123) in RGB and hsl(177, 74%, 29%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Teal Green (#00827F),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 2.11.
What is the RGB value of #13817B?
#13817B is rgb(19, 129, 123) — red 19, green 129, and blue 123 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#13817B?
#13817B converts to approximately cmyk(85%, 0%, 5%, 49%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#13817B be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#13817B scores 4.72:1 against white and 4.45: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#13817B as a CSS color keyword?
No. #13817B is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is teal (#008080) at a CIE76 distance of 3.55, which is very hard to tell apart.
